Xingwen Wang has authored 50 papers that have received a total of 1.2k indexed citations.
This includes 37 papers in Molecular Biology, 19 papers in Cancer Research and 6 papers in Biomedical Engineering. The topics of these papers are Cancer-related molecular mechanisms research (12 papers), RNA modifications and cancer (11 papers) and RNA Research and Splicing (5 papers). Xingwen Wang is often cited by papers focused on Cancer-related molecular mechanisms research (12 papers), RNA modifications and cancer (11 papers) and RNA Research and Splicing (5 papers) and collaborates with scholars based in China, United Kingdom and United States. Xingwen Wang's co-authors include Ying Hu, Kunming Zhao, Shanliang Zheng, Dong Zhao and Qingyu Lin and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and Journal of Biological Chemistry.
